Get ready for the cycling adventure of a lifetime on this epic alpencross route through the majestic landscapes of Tirol. With a total ascent of 2873 meters over a distance of 167 kilometers, this demanding route is not for the faint-hearted. Highlights along the way include the Observation Tower, Gerlos, and the Goldschaubergwerk. Overall, this route is suitable for experienced cyclists with good endurance and advanced off-road cycling skills. It promises to be a challenging yet rewarding journey that will leave you in awe of Tirol's natural beauty.
